Abstract
Forest biodiversity assessment provides information that facilitates more effective management for forest biodiversity and associated resources. A random sampling procedure was used where 10 quadrats measuring 20 m x 20 m were selected as study areas in the forest ecosystem of Sitio Bulac, Barangay General Luna, Carranglan, Nueva Ecija. Different plants were collected, surveyed and photograph. The function of each plant in the forest ecosystem as well as their economic importance were determined and recorded. The environmental parameters and impacts of environmental degradation were also determined. A total of 52 species of plants were identified and classified in the forest ecosystem of Sitio Bulac, Brgy. General Luna, Carranglan, Nueva Ecija, 3 of them were unidentified species. Identified species of plants were grouped into 6 divisions, 4 classes, 22 orders, 27 families and 39 genera.
